Joe Leon Parks

Joe Leon Parks passed away in the comfort of his own home on Sunday the 19th of April, 2020.

He was born Jan. 12, 1946 in Van Buran, Ar. to his parents Troy Leon Parks and Jenny Mar Parks. He is the second of eight children Wanda, Sue, Kay, Jackie, Larry, Judy and Terri. The family relocated early in Joe’s life to Corcoran, Ca. in Kings County.
Joe was a sports enthusiast and loved all things New York Yankees, he was a baseball historian. He was also an avid boxing fan.  Joe had a knack for story-telling and there was nothing better than to hear him speak on Mickey Mantle, Yogi Berra, Joe DiMaggio, Sonny Liston… the list is endless.
He was a member of Teamsters 367 early in his adult life until he fell in love with Antiques. Antiquing became his love, hobby and career for the next 40 years. He was addicted to the hunt for the next hidden treasure.
Joe is survived by three children, Karri Parks Waterhouse, Joey Parks and Jaime Parks as well as nine grandchildren and 14 great-grandchildren.
One of his favorite quotes is “you better cut the pizza in four pieces because I’m not hungry enough to eat six” ~Yogi Berra.
